Profile

Simpson Univ is in Redding, CA, is private and nonprofit, is of the Christ and Missionary Alliance Church, degree-granting, has a nursing major, has its top Masters major in education, offers on-campus housing, requires test scores for undergrad admissions, its top major is psychology, is on the semester system, and enrolls from 1,000 to 4,999 students.
